Smithville’s Ameriseal of Ohio under new ownership
Jonathan Moore was named chief operating officer and Byron Barlow was named president of Smithville-based Ameriseal of Ohio.
In October 2022, the opportunity presented itself to acquire Ameriseal of Ohio Inc. from Jim Peters.
“Jonathan and Byron have learned the company, the equipment, the product and the industry from the ground up, and I would consider both of them to be experts in the field of aviation pavement maintenance,” Peters said. “They demonstrated a premium level of integrity and honesty, and I had 100% confidence that when they acquired the company, it would remain incredibly successful. I know the company will do well and continue to provide top-quality products and services to the aviation community.”
The careers of Moore and Barlow began at Ameriseal of Ohio Inc. over 18 years ago. In 2005 Moore started working at Ameriseal of Ohio Inc., and in 2007 after college graduation, Barlow also began working on the GRIP-FLEX crew. Through the years they took on many different roles, from project management to marketing.
During the early years, both focused on building and strengthening relationships with airport managers and aviation engineers, continuing to learn and grow.
